Muppets at Walt Disney World, The (television)

Muppets at Walt Disney World, The (television) Television show; aired on May 6, 1990. Directed by Peter Harris. Kermit and his friends go to Paradise Swamp in Florida, and then decide to visit the nearby Walt Disney World. They visit many of the attractions, and Mickey Mouse welcomes Kermit as an old friend. Muppets on Location—The Days of Swine and Roses

Muppets on Location—The Days of Swine and Roses Live show at Disney-MGM Studios beginning on September 16, 1991, and running until January 23, 1994.

Muppets Celebrate Jim Henson, The (television)

Muppets Celebrate Jim Henson, The (television) Television special; a tribute to the Muppet creator. Aired on CBS on November 21, 1990. Directed by Don Mischer. 60 min. Stars Harry Belafonte, Carol Burnett, Ray Charles, John Denver, Steven Spielberg, Frank Oz. The special won an Emmy for Editing of a Miniseries or Special (Multi-Camera Production).

Muppet Christmas Carol, The (film)

Muppet Christmas Carol, The (film) Musical version of the Dickens tale about a miserly, unsympathetic old man who learns the true meaning of Christmas with the visitation of three spirits—of Christmases past, present, and future.  Enacted by Jim Henson’s Muppets, with Kermit the Frog as Bob Cratchit and Miss Piggy as his faithful wife. Munro, Janet

Munro, Janet (1934-1972) Actress; appeared in Swiss Family Robinson (Roberta), Darby O’Gill and the Little People (Katie O’Gill), and Third Man on the Mountain (Lizbeth Hempel), and on television in The Horsemasters.

Muppet Mobile Lab

Muppet Mobile Lab Audio-Animatronics Muppet characters Dr. Bunsen Honeydew and Beaker roam the park and interact with each other and with guests. First tested for the public at Disney California Adventure on February 27, 2007.
